Tile damage repair services involve fixing issues such as cracked, chipped, loose, or broken tiles to restore the appearance and functionality of tiled surfaces. These services typically include replacing damaged tiles, re-grouting, sealing, and addressing underlying problems that may cause tile deterioration. Skilled contractors assess the extent of the damage, remove compromised tiles, and install new ones that match the existing pattern and style, ensuring a seamless repair that enhances the overall look of the surface.
This service helps resolve common problems like water infiltration, mold growth, and structural instability caused by damaged tiles. Cracks and chips can compromise the integrity of tiled areas, especially in high-moisture environments such as bathrooms and kitchens. Repairing tile damage not only improves the aesthetic appeal of a space but also prevents further deterioration that could lead to more extensive and costly repairs down the line.

Tile Damage Repair Costs - The cost to repair damaged tiles typically ranges from $150 to $600 per room, depending on the extent of the damage and tile type. For minor cracks or chips, expenses are usually on the lower end, while extensive replacement can increase costs.
Material and Labor Expenses - Repair costs often include both materials and labor, with average prices between $10 and $30 per square foot. Higher-end tiles or complex patterns may lead to higher overall expenses.
Additional Repair Factors - Costs can vary based on the size of the damaged area, tile accessibility, and whether subfloor repairs are needed. Larger or more intricate repairs may push costs above the typical range.
Cost Variations by Location - Local service providers in Wheat Ridge, CO, and nearby areas may charge between $200 and $1,000 for tile damage repairs, with prices influenced by tile type, damage severity, and contractor rates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Tile damage repair services are commonly sought after by property owners in Wheat Ridge, CO dealing with everyday issues such as cracked, chipped, or loose tiles in kitchens, bathrooms, and entryways. These damages can occur from accidental impacts, heavy foot traffic, or natural wear over time. Repairing or replacing damaged tiles helps maintain the appearance and functionality of tiled surfaces, preventing further deterioration and potential water damage.
Homeowners often look for tile damage repair when preparing to sell a property or simply wanting to improve its aesthetic appeal. Common reasons include fixing cracked grout lines, replacing broken tiles after a minor fall, or addressing tiles that have become loose due to shifting subfloors.
